YUNG's Better Strongholds (Fabric)

YUNG's Better Strongholds (Fabric)

17M Downloads

Crash

UsernameNotActive opened this issue ยท 2 comments

commented

When I go near a chunk that has a stronghold the games crashes and I get a IllegalStateException: Missing registry error.

Full crash log:
java.lang.IllegalStateException: Missing registry: ResourceKey[minecraft:root / minecraft:worldgen/structure_feature]
at net.minecraft.util.registry.DynamicRegistries.lambda$registryOrThrow$4(DynamicRegistries.java:61) ~[?:?] {re:classloading,re:mixin}
at net.minecraft.util.registry.DynamicRegistries$$Lambda$9008/1340832443.get(Unknown Source) ~[?:?] {}
at java.util.Optional.orElseThrow(Optional.java:290) ~[?:1.8.0_51] {}
at net.minecraft.util.registry.DynamicRegistries.func_243612_b(DynamicRegistries.java:60) ~[?:?] {re:classloading,re:mixin}
at fudge.notenoughcrashes.mixinhandlers.MixinHandler.placeBlameOnBrokenStructures(MixinHandler.java:18) ~[?:?] {re:mixin,re:classloading}
at net.minecraft.world.biome.Biome.handler$zzj000$addStructureDetails(Biome.java:1067) ~[?:?] {re:mixin,pl:accesstransformer:B,re:classloading,pl:accesstransformer:B,pl:mixin:APP:notenoughcrashes.mixins.json:MixinBiome,pl:mixin:APP:notenoughcrashes.forge.mixins.json:MixinBiomeStructureDetails,pl:mixin:APP:enhancedcelestials.mixins.json:client.MixinBiomeClient,pl:mixin:A}
at net.minecraft.world.biome.Biome.func_242427_a(Biome.java:237) ~[?:?] {re:mixin,pl:accesstransformer:B,re:classloading,pl:accesstransformer:B,pl:mixin:APP:notenoughcrashes.mixins.json:MixinBiome,pl:mixin:APP:notenoughcrashes.forge.mixins.json:MixinBiomeStructureDetails,pl:mixin:APP:enhancedcelestials.mixins.json:client.MixinBiomeClient,pl:mixin:A}
at net.minecraft.world.gen.ChunkGenerator.func_230351_a_(SourceFile:220) ~[?:?] {re:mixin,re:computing_frames,re:classloading,pl:mixin:APP:betterstrongholds.mixins.json:VanillaStrongholdSpawnMixin,pl:mixin:A}
at net.minecraft.world.chunk.ChunkStatus.func_222605_b(ChunkStatus.java:77) ~[?:?] {re:classloading,pl:accesstransformer:B,re:mixin,pl:accesstransformer:B}
at net.minecraft.world.chunk.ChunkStatus$$Lambda$2334/1531675854.doWork(Unknown Source) ~[?:?] {}
at net.minecraft.world.chunk.ChunkStatus.func_223198_a(ChunkStatus.java:198) ~[?:?] {re:classloading,pl:accesstransformer:B,re:mixin,pl:accesstransformer:B}
at net.minecraft.world.server.ChunkManager.lambda$null$18(ChunkManager.java:675) ~[?:?] {re:mixin,pl:accesstransformer:B,re:classloading,pl:accesstransformer:B,xf:OptiFine:default,pl:mixin:APP:performant.mixins.json:world.chunk.ChunkManagerMixin,pl:mixin:APP:performant.mixins.json:world.chunk.ChunkManagerUpdatePlayerPosMixin,pl:mixin:APP:performant.mixins.json:world.chunk.ChunkManagerChunksAccessor,pl:mixin:A}
at net.minecraft.world.server.ChunkManager$$Lambda$10637/1111060997.apply(Unknown Source) ~[?:?] {}
at com.mojang.datafixers.util.Either$Left.map(Either.java:38) ~[datafixerupper-4.0.26.jar:?] {re:classloading}
at net.minecraft.world.server.ChunkManager.lambda$chunkGenerate$20(ChunkManager.java:673) ~[?:?] {re:mixin,pl:accesstransformer:B,re:classloading,pl:accesstransformer:B,xf:OptiFine:default,pl:mixin:APP:performant.mixins.json:world.chunk.ChunkManagerMixin,pl:mixin:APP:performant.mixins.json:world.chunk.ChunkManagerUpdatePlayerPosMixin,pl:mixin:APP:performant.mixins.json:world.chunk.ChunkManagerChunksAccessor,pl:mixin:A}
at net.minecraft.world.server.ChunkManager$$Lambda$10634/1187826954.apply(Unknown Source) ~[?:?] {}
at java.util.concurrent.CompletableFuture.uniCompose(CompletableFuture.java:952) ~[?:1.8.0_51] {}
at java.util.concurrent.CompletableFuture$UniCompose.tryFire(CompletableFuture.java:926) ~[?:1.8.0_51] {}
at java.util.concurrent.CompletableFuture$Completion.run(CompletableFuture.java:442) ~[?:1.8.0_51] {}
at net.minecraft.world.chunk.ChunkTaskPriorityQueueSorter.func_219083_b(SourceFile:58) ~[?:?] {re:classloading}
at net.minecraft.world.chunk.ChunkTaskPriorityQueueSorter$$Lambda$10526/1444035304.run(Unknown Source) ~[?:?] {}
at net.minecraft.util.concurrent.DelegatedTaskExecutor.func_213148_e(SourceFile:94) ~[?:?] {re:classloading}
at net.minecraft.util.concurrent.DelegatedTaskExecutor.func_213145_a(SourceFile:137) ~[?:?] {re:classloading}
at net.minecraft.util.concurrent.DelegatedTaskExecutor.run(SourceFile:105) ~[?:?] {re:classloading}
at java.util.concurrent.ForkJoinTask$RunnableExecuteAction.exec(ForkJoinTask.java:1402) ~[?:1.8.0_51] {}
at java.util.concurrent.ForkJoinTask.doExec(ForkJoinTask.java:289) ~[?:1.8.0_51] {}
at java.util.concurrent.ForkJoinPool$WorkQueue.runTask(ForkJoinPool.java:1056) ~[?:1.8.0_51] {}
at java.util.concurrent.ForkJoinPool.runWorker(ForkJoinPool.java:1689) ~[?:1.8.0_51] {re:computing_frames}
at java.util.concurrent.ForkJoinWorkerThread.run(ForkJoinWorkerThread.java:157) ~[?:1.8.0_51] {}

commented

Closing due to inactivity.

commented

@UsernameNotActive can you remove notenoughcrashes and performant first? Then put on Blame mod and get the crash again. Then show us the latest.log file from the config folder instead of the crashlog file. This will tell us all the information we need